Window lock repair

Windows are a fantastic addition to the design and functionality of your home, but they also pose a security risk. It is essential to take care of minor problems like faulty locks before they become major issues that can affect your home's safety and increase the cost of repairs. Fortunately, it's not as difficult to do a window lock repair as it is for doors.

The first step in window lock repair is to check the lock mechanism for loose screws and other signs of wear. You should also look at the handle and key to make sure they are tight and working properly. If you see rust on the handle, you can sand it down using a wire brush, and apply some lubricant. If the handle is loose tighten the screw. You can also remove the handle with a screwdriver and replace it.

A stuck lock is another problem that you can solve by yourself. In most cases it is caused by dirt or other foreign objects inside the lock mechanism. Additionally, you can clean the lock mechanism and then lubricate it with Pledge furniture spray. This will keep the lock mechanism clean and lubricated, making it easier to close and open the window.

If the window is still not lock, the frame could be damaged. Close the window, and then rotate the handle to the "open" position. Then, remove the screws that are protected by the handle when it is in the "closed" position. Measure the spindle on your old lock to ensure that you get a replacement handle before buying one. A new handle will always come with a longer spindle than your old lock, which means you'll have to cut it down to the same size.

If the sash falls off the top of the window, it's likely due to a disengaged or lost balance shoe, or an unconnected balance pin. You can fix this problem yourself. The cost of replacing springs on sash-windows range from $100 to $175, based on the model and the type of door.

Window sill repair

Window sills are the first part of your home to exhibit indications of damage. This is especially the case if you live somewhere humid. If the rotting is severe, you may need to replace the entire surface. This is a major project that can be expensive. There are steps you can take to avoid having to change your windows.

First, you will need to remove the sill from the frame. Begin by cutting away the caulking that was originally used with the help of a utility knife. Then, take the sill off using the pry bar. Remove the old nails from the sill. After cleaning the casing, use a wood chipper to get rid of any decay or rot. After removing the old caulking, you'll need to sand down the sill to smooth it.

Masonry filler can be used to fix small cracks in your window sill. You should thoroughly clean the cracks with a stiff wirebrush and sandpaper prior to applying the filler. After the surface is clean you can apply the filler. use a spatula to ensure you are able to get it into all the cracks. Allow the filler to dry completely before sanding it and repainting the sill.

Water damage can be a major problem for window sills made of concrete especially when it is allowed to degrade. This is caused by excessive moisture that seeps into the concrete and is trapped when temperatures fluctuate. This can lead to a variety of problems over time, including swelling and decay. This is a big reason it is essential to check the condition of your window sills and fix any damage promptly.

If you spot any indications of water damage to your sill, you should contact a professional to assess the situation and determine the best course of action. The longer you put off fixing the issue, the more serious it will become. It could lead to the growth of mold and rotted wood.

UPVC door repair

Like any other part of a home, UPVC doors can experience issues from time to time due to wear and tear or accidental damage. These issues can range from minor repairs like scratches and dents, to more severe problems like warping or cracks frame. These problems pose an enigma for security and should be fixed as soon as is possible.

Regular maintenance and the use of proper tools will help to minimize the chance of having these issues. Regular maintenance can include cleaning the frames, panes and other hardware using mild soap solutions. This can help to reduce the build-up of dirt and prolong their lifespan. In addition, it is recommended to lubricate the hinges and locks to ensure they function properly.

UPVC doors can have problems due to a misalignment of the locking mechanism or strike plate. This can make it difficult to engage the multipoint locking system. It is easy to fix this by making small adjustments and then adjusting the door's alignment.

Another common problem is that the uPVC door handle does not move smoothly when it is pulled up or down. This is caused by worn-out hinges or a loose transmission. This can be fixed by the simple tightening. The upvc repairs near me technician can adjust and oil the hinges of the door to enhance their movement.

upvc windows near me doors may crack or break over time, particularly in warm weather. The cause could be a knock, impact or general wear and tear. It can affect the appearance and security of your home. These warps and cracks pose serious security threats and must be fixed promptly to avoid further damage.

French door repair

French doors are a gorgeous addition to any home. They allow light to flood into the space and connect the indoors with the outdoors. Like all doors, they are susceptible to damage and may develop small problems that may lead to major issues when left untreated. These issues include jammed doors with broken locking mechanisms, and heat loss. If you have French doors it is essential to maintain them in good shape. To do this, you can perform some minor repairs yourself or hire a professional to do the job.

French doors can get out of alignment with time. This can be caused by normal wear and tear or changes in the foundation of your home. A professional can re-align hinges and tracks to ensure that doors are open and closed easily. They can also repair any loose or damaged parts should they be required.

It is essential to identify the root of your French door latch sticking as fast as possible. This will prevent you from having to replace the latches later on. Start by closing the door, and then assessing whether or not it's closing properly. If it is, then the problem could be that it is hitting against the upper jamb, or that the doors aren't clearing each other correctly.

It is also important to ensure whether the locks function properly and are able to be opened easily. If they aren't, you may need to replace them or repair the locks that are in place. Keeping French doors in good condition requires regular cleaning. You can use a simple dusting, however it is recommended to use a wood-specific cleaning product to get rid of any dirt that has built up over time. Make sure to dry the wood thoroughly afterward to prevent warping and moisture damage.

The wood used in French doors is susceptible to rot if it's exposed to elements for a long time. The finish degrades and the timber expands or contracts, causing pores to become open. These pores may then be filled with moisture, leading to decay and eventually rot. This is a common issue that occurs in older houses However, if you watch out for it early, you can address the issue before it gets out of control.
